Common Black Hawk


Habitat:

The Common Black Hawk usually lives in low land areas. They nest in trees and branches close to where their territory is. In Panama, the Black Hawk is found in coastal areas.

Size:

The usual size of the Common Black Hawk is 52 centimeters in length. The wingspan is 127 centimeters. Immature Black Hawks have dark brown streaks on them.

Diet:

The Black Hawk mainly eats snakes, frogs, fishes, young birds, and large land crabs.
